The Australian Red Cross has been hit by almost 900 cyber attacks attempting to access the $216 million raised in donations for bushfire victims.

"We had very significant cyber activity from the outset," Mr Clement told the bushfires royal commission on Tuesday.Advertisement

In other cases, the organisation continued to work with the applicant to try to verify that they were affected by the bushfires."We've had a very large number of applications that are either suspicious or we've been unable to verify the information that people have given us," Mr Clement said."We intend to go back through more of those applications to determine if more of them should be referred.
